The strength of Monster lies in its sprawling cast. Every character feels fully realized, with their own motivations and traumas.
Often cited as the greatest antagonist in anime history, Johan isn't a "villain" in the traditional sense. He is a void—a charismatic, beautiful man who manipulates others into committing atrocities simply by whispering in their ears.

Urasawa loves the story of the "Monster without a Name" from a picture book within the anime. The series asks: Can a person erase their past and become a monster? Or are monsters born? Dr. Tenma represents the ultimate good; Johan represents the ultimate void between nurture and nature.
